MANILA, Philippines - President Ferdinand Marcos Jr. is ready to undergo a lifestyle check, Malacañang said Friday.

Marcos 'ready' to undergo lifestyle check- Palace
Palace Press Officer Claire Castro issued the statement after Sen. Risa Hontiveros challenged the President to set an example by also subjecting himself to a lifestyle check amid the investigation into anomalous flood control projects.
Speaking to reporters, Castro said the President was even open to making his Statement of Assets, Liabilities, and Net Worth (SALN) public.
